Mahopac, NY Radon Mitigation and Testing
This Putnam County community in the New York City metro area sits within the Hudson Highlands region, where crystalline bedrock and glacial deposits create variable radon conditions. Given the limited testing data available for the 10541 zip code area, homeowners should prioritize professional radon testing to assess their individual property risk. The area's mix of older homes and newer construction may show significant variation in radon levels.

Mahopac Radon Facts
Key details about the radon risk profile for Mahopac and the 10541 zip code area.
Mahopac and the 10541 zip code are located in Putnam County, which has an EPA assigned Radon Zone of 1. A radon zone of 1 predicts an average indoor radon screening level greater than 4 pCi/L. The EPA recommends testing every home regardless of zone classification.
